SSRIs

Women who used these drugs during pregnancy have faced problems with SSRIs as well as birth defects litigation. birth defect attorney defects are caused by a few of these medications, including Prozac and Zoloft. Fortunately, women who have taken these drugs can now be compensated by the drug manufacturer.

A British Medical Journal study has examined data linking SSRIs to birth defects. Researchers employed the Bayesian analysis to analyse data regarding the relationship between SSRIs and birth defects. This analysis incorporated findings from other studies and also data from a multicenter case-control study.

The results showed that the risk of developing autism was more than twice as high when SSRIs were utilized in the first trimester. This condition is characterised by repetitive behavior as well as social interactions issues as well as cognitive and physical issues.

The risk of developing primary pulmonary hypertension in babies born during the third trimester was also increased by the use of SSRIs. This is a serious birth defect compensation defect that may cause severe damage to the brain and lungs.

Web MD also found that women who were on an SSRI during pregnancy were more likely have septal heart defects. These defects are caused due to an issue in the wall that separates the left and right sides of the heart.

Pharmaceutical companies that sell SSRIs without warnings can be accused of negligence. Pesticides

Numerous research studies have revealed numerous kinds of birth defect attorneys defects. These birth defects can lead to serious physical disabilities, mental disabilities, and fatal illnesses. What are the effects of pesticides on children? Erik Joe Morales, birth defect Litigation a nine-year-old boy from Oxnard in California is suing to discover the answers. He was born with a severely damaged head, jaw, ear, and brain. During his childhood the boy underwent several surgeries. He is now struggling with eating and speaking. He is seeking damages of more than $10 million.

Researchers believe that the time before conception is the most crucial window for exposure. However, it's difficult to know exactly how much exposure is safe. This is why it's so difficult to sue pesticide companies. If the plaintiff is unable to prove that she was exposed to the pesticide, he may not be able recover any damages.

According to the CDC numerous birth defects can occur in women who are pregnant. These include micropenis and cryptochrychism. These rates are significantly higher in areas with more pesticides. Birth defects have been linked to other chemicals in groundwater and air.

The CDC utilizes an online database to calculate monthly birth defect rates. The database contains data about the month, the type of birth defect, and the year of the birth. The database includes information for more than 502 NTD cases. Additionally, it contains the mothers of 2950 non-affected control infants.

Numerous studies have been conducted to determine the relationship between pesticidesand birth defects, and the birth data of the CDC. These studies have demonstrated that exposure to atrazine is a strong predictor of an increase in the frequency of birth defects.

Medical negligence

There are many birth defects that can occur at birth. They can range in severity from minor anomalies to severe anomalies. It is possible to be compensated if your baby was born with an abnormality. A lawyer with experience can help determine whether you have a valid case.

Medical negligence in birth defect litigation happens when a doctor, healthcare provider , or any other person does not provide the required standard of care. This can lead to injuries or even death to the mother or child.

In order to file a malpractice claim, you need to have proof that the defendant was negligent in a specific way. You must also prove that your child's health was compromised due to the negligence of a doctor. You could also be entitled to compensation for the emotional distress you and your family suffered because of the negligence.

In order to prove your case, you'll need to get in touch with a medical malpractice lawyer. A seasoned lawyer who is skilled in birth defects can quickly deal with your case without putting you under excessive stress. The firm can guide you through your options to get the justice you deserve.

Before making a claim for medical negligence in a birth defect lawsuit, you'll need employ an experienced lawyer. An attorney will look into your case and discuss it with other medical experts to determine whether your claim is legitimate.

An attorney will look over your medical records as well as other pertinent information during the investigation. They will also conduct depositions to get more details. The attorney then has to submit an order to the malpractice insurance company. The malpractice carrier will either offer an offer counter to or reject the package. The conversation will continue until both sides arrive at a consensus on the amount of settlement.
